WebJun 24, 2024 · For federal income tax purposes, a single-member LLC classified as a disregarded entity generally must use the owner's social security number (SSN) or EIN … WebTaxpayer Identification Number. If a single-member LLC does not have any employees, then it can file using its owner's Social Security number or its Employer Identification Number. If it has employees, then it must use its Employer Identification Number. ... WebNov 27, 2016 · Answer: Answer by John Burnett: The IRS permits a sole member LLC to elect to be disregarded as an entity and use its member's SSN for most purposes. But if the LLC has employees, it will be required to obtain its own TIN (an Employer Identification Number or EIN). WebSep 7, 2024 · In this instance, the sole proprietor uses his or her social security number (instead of an EIN) as the taxpayer identification number. However, at any time the sole proprietor hires an employee or needs to file an excise or pension plan tax return, the sole proprietor will need an EIN for the business and can't use his or her social security ... WebA social security number (SSN) is a tax code used by an individual, while a tax ID is a nine-digit tax code for a business entity. For a business entity, a tax ID is usually called an EIN. Just like an individual uses their social security number to uniquely identify themselves on their tax paperwork, a business entity uses it in the same way.

If you own an LLC and work as an independent contractor, you may receive a Form W-9 requesting your tax identification information. This is used to prepare Form 1099-MISC for reporting income tax.

WebFeb 3, 2024 · For example, if a disregarded entity LLC that is owned by an individual is required to provide a Form W-9, Request for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) and Certification, the W-9 should provide the owner’s SSN or EIN, not the LLC’s EIN.
